The place from New Orleans offers 273 different dishes and drinks on the menu for an average price of $7.2.

Located in New Orleans, Juan's offers a mix of reviews from patrons who have experienced the restaurant's Mexican cuisine. Some highlights include great service, tasty tacos, and a house margarita on happy hour. Others found the food to be bland, dry, and tasteless, with drinks that missed the mark. Despite some inconsistency, diners appreciated the quality of the ingredients used in the meals. The restaurant's atmosphere received positive feedback, with compliments on the clean and fresh decor. Overall, Juan's seems to offer a mixed experience, with some patrons highly recommending it for its Mexican cuisine and reasonable prices, while others found the food and drinks to be lacking in flavor.
